从网络整理,仅供自己学习


FPGA的电源主要由核电VCCINT,block RAM供电VCCBRAM,辅助电压VCCAUX和VCCAUX_IO,IO电压VCCIO,高速GTX接口电压VMGTAVCC,VMGTAVTT,VMGTVCCAUX,VMGTAVTTRCAL等电压组成。

各电源定义


  • VCCINT

VCCINT是FPGA芯片的内核电压,是用来给FPGA内部的逻辑门和触发器上的电压。即芯片的晶体管开关是有核心电压提供。当内部逻辑工作时钟速率越高,使用逻辑资源越多,则核心电压供电电流会更大,可高达几安,此时芯片必然会发烫,需要散热装置辅助散热。该电压随着FPGA的发展从5v、3.3v、2.5v、1.8v、1.5v变的越来越低。核心电压是固定的。(根据所用FPGA的模式来确定)。

电源应选择输出电流大于器件最大要求电流的DCDC供电,原则上DCDC的开关频率越高需要的功率电感和滤波电容体积就越小,根据板级实际情况选择开关频率。

  • VCCIO

VCCIO(有些地方也记为VCCO)是用于FPGA驱动IO模块(同IO引脚)的电压。该电压应该与其它连接到FPGA上的器件的电压匹配,因为FPGA经常要与多种不同电平接口的芯片通信,所以都会支持非常多的电平标准,这也是它的灵活性表现。FPGA为了能和多种不同的电平标准接口芯片通信,Vccio通常以Bank为界,相互之间是独立的,即一个Bank块只能存在一种IO电压。一颗FPGA芯片具有多个Bank块,每个Bnak可以与一种电平接口芯片通信,如Bank34与3.3V的MCU通信,Bank35与2.5V的DDR芯片通信。需要注意的VCCO里面分为HR bank电压和HP bank电压,其中HR bank电压一般为3.3V设计,但是遇到网络接口时一般设计为2.5V;HP为高速bank,常常用于ddr设计,电压为1.5V

*FPGA通常需要两个电压才能运行:一个是“内核电压”,另一个是“IO电压”。每个电压通过独立的电源引脚来提供。实际上,FPGA器件本身是允许VCCINT和VCCIO相同的(比如VCCINT和VCCIO两种引脚可以被连接在一起)。但是FPGA设计是面向低电压内核和高电压IO的,所以两种电压一般是不相同的。‘

*需要注意的是内核电压和IO电压的上电顺序,一般是要求前者先上电,因此在电源电路设计的时候需要进行时序控制。

  • VCCAUX

FPGA并非一个单纯的数字逻辑芯片,内部也带有一些模拟组件,比如Xilinx的DCM数字时钟管理组件、高档点的FPGA还有高速串并转换器serdes、温度监控器件等这些模拟器件,这些模拟器件对电源噪声要求很高,所以需要一个独立稳定的电源进行供电。Vccaux就是为这些模拟器件提供电压,另外Vccaux还可以给部分IO供电,像JTAG等。

  • VCCAUX_IO

VCCAUX_IO是相对于地的辅助电源电压(驱动器前电压)。在xilinx的FPGA芯片中, Vccaux_io是一个独立的轨道,为高性能库中的I / O电路供电。 Vccaux_io必须设置为2.0V才能实现更高的数据速率,并且可以设置为1.8V以降低数据速率(电压的选择取决于目标存储器接口频率)。

  • VCCBRAM

内部Block RAM的供电电压。其不损坏FPGA器件的范围为-0.5V~1.1V。对于-2和-1的spartan7系列,正常工作电压为0.95V~1.05V,推荐工作电压为1.00V。对于 -1L的spartan7系列,正常工作电压为0.92V~0.98V,推荐工作电压为0.95V。

  •   VMGTAVCC

GTP收发器核心电压。其不损坏FPGA器件的范围为-0.5V~1.1V。正常工作电压为0.97V~1.03V。推荐工作电压为1.00V。(xilinx的FPGA芯片)

  • VMGTAVTT

GTP收发器终端匹配电压。其不损坏FPGA器件的范围为-0.5V~1.32V。正常工作电压为1.17V~1.23V。推荐工作电压为1.20V。(xilinx的FPGA芯片)

*GTP收发器的上电顺序为VCCINT、VMGTAVCC、VMGTAVTT或者VMGTAVCC、VCCINT、VMGTAVTT。断电顺序正好相反。


各电压上电顺序要求,具体如下:

(1)VCCINT → VCCBRAM → VCCAUX → VCCAUX_IO → VCCO ;

(2)VMGTAVCC → VMGTAVTT → VMGTAVTTRCAL → VMGTVCCAUX。

FPGA电源设计总结相关推荐

  1. 使用Intel的FPGA电源设计FPGA 供电的常用反馈电阻阻值

    使用Intel的FPGA电源设计FPGA 供电的常用反馈电阻阻值. 当前仅总结使用EN5339芯片的方案 Vout = Ra*0.6/Rb + 0.6 芯片手册推荐Ra取348K,则 3.3V时,取R ...

  2. FPGA电源设计心得

    一.FPGA使用的电源类型 FPGA电源要求输出电压范围从1.2V到5V,输出电流范围从数十毫安到数安培.可用三种电源:低压差(LDO)线性稳压器.开关式DC-DC稳压器和开关式电源模块.最终选择何种 ...

  3. Xilinx的FPGA硬件设计一——电源篇

    FPGA最小系统说白了就是设计一个最小系统,其可以作为日后一系列产品的基础,一是可以加快开发流程,二是可以降低开发难度,本次选用的芯片是Xilinx(赛灵思)的7系列(ARTIX)的FPGA. FPG ...

  4. FPGA逻辑设计回顾(11)FPGA以及PC中的RAM与ROM

    文章目录 前言 RAM以及ROM在计算机中的应用 什么是存储器? 什么是硬盘驱动器? 其他类型的存储器 什么是RAM? RAM的类型 SRAM DRAM 什么是ROM? ROM的类型 掩膜ROM PR ...

  5. buck变换器设计matlab_2.5V/2A 高质量电源设计

    本文是 21Dianyuan 社区原创技术文章,作者老余,感谢作者的辛苦付出. 一.题目要求 ▶基本指标: 1.输入电压 12V, 输出电压 2.5V,持续输出电流能力不小于 2A: 2.整版使用电容 ...

  6. 瓷片电容、钽电容、电解电容区别---电源设计中的去耦电容应用实例

    瓷片电容.钽电容.电解电容区别---电源设计中的去耦电容应用实例 转自:张飞实战电子 电源往往是我们在电路设计过程中最容易忽略的环节.其实,作为一款优秀的设计,电源设计应当是很重要的,它很大程度影响了 ...

  7. FPGA电源设计方案

    FPGA需要3.3V.2.5V和1.2V 方案1:选用LINEAR:LT1083/84/85 LDO(低压差线性稳压器) LT1083:output current 7.5A LT1084:outpu ...

  8. 电源设计中的电容应用实例

    电源设计中的电容应用实例 作者:张进东 电源往往是我们在电路设计过程中最容易忽略的环节.其实,作为一款优秀的设计,电源设计应当是很重要的,它很大程度影响了整个系统的性能和成本. 这里,只介绍一下电路板 ...

  9. 从 Spec.到芯片_(数字IC、模拟IC、FPGA/CPLD设计的流程及EDA工具)

    从 Spec.到芯片→ 先来看张图,本图体现出了集成电路产业链:设计业.制造业.封测业. 关于制造.封装测试我们看两张图稍作了解即可: 关于设计,是本文主要内容,主要从下方几个方面了解: 1.IC设计 ...

  10. 基于UCD9248的7系列FPGA电源控制系统实验笔记

    注:学习.交流就在博主的个人weixin公众号 "FPGA动力联盟" 留言或直接+博主weixin "fpga_start" 私信~ UCD9248是TI公司的 ...

最新文章

  1. 【错误记录】Android 应用配置第三方 so 动态库 ( /data/app/comxxx==/base.apk/lib/arm64-v8a]couldn‘t find “libx.so“ )
  2. java数据类型怎样理解_深入理解Java之数据类型
  3. Skywalking 结束孵化,成为 Apache 基金会顶级项目
  4. 使用JPA标准@ViewScoped通过分页,过滤和排序进行Primefaces DataTable延迟加载
  5. fcn从头开始_如何使用Go从头开始构建区块链
  6. nginx+php-fpm 502 bad gateway
  7. oracle kill行锁,Oracle kill 锁表
  8. 二进制样式的字符串与byte数组互转函数示例
  9. bzoj 1488: [HNOI2009]图的同构
  10. javplayer 使用教程_童装裁剪之连衣裙打版教程 有图纸
  11. 数据分析面试:业务题
  12. Word2016目录自动生成+页码从目录页后面显示
  13. matlab 汉字是方块,linux下Matlab 2020中文字体方框问题解决方法
  14. 企业“招投标”一般需要办理哪些体系认证?
  15. could和may区别请求_英语教学:外教这样区分can,may,could
  16. python画球鞋_基于Python爬虫原理的篮球鞋选择程序的设计与实现
  17. 登入拼多多显示服务器请求失败,拼多多商家后台登录打不开?
  18. linux查看以i开头的文件,Linux文件查找Day.13
  19. C++ strIcmp 字符串大小比较
  20. 初识Kali Linux

热门文章

  1. 【转】《飞鸟集》325首全文
  2. idea 的Igonre 设置
  3. 聊聊IT外包公司(外包公司的运作模式和赚钱之道)
  4. LC-3下汇编实现简易版四子棋的游戏
  5. Wincc报表案例_设备运行报表
  6. Python使用struct处理二进制(pack和unpack用法)
  7. Centos 7系统密码破解
  8. complicated用法
  9. 爬取图片案例2(Ajax网页异步加载、Queue队列、线程池)
  10. dell屏幕亮度调节不了_戴尔笔记本调节亮度不见了怎么办